Rename "impl" field to "implementation"

pull/511/head
Patrick Förster 2020-12-02 21:21:00 +07:00
parent 7baaf67de6
commit 3c49997505
4 changed files with 1070 additions and 1183 deletions

@ -463,7 +463,7 @@ module.exports = grammar({
'{', '{',
field('name', $._generic_command_name), field('name', $._generic_command_name),
'}', '}',
field('impl', $.brace_group) field('implementation', $.brace_group)
), ),
math_operator: $ => math_operator: $ =>
@ -475,7 +475,7 @@ module.exports = grammar({
'{', '{',
field('name', $._generic_command_name), field('name', $._generic_command_name),
'}', '}',
field('impl', $.brace_group) field('implementation', $.brace_group)
), ),
glossary_entry_definition: $ => glossary_entry_definition: $ =>

8
src/grammar.json vendored

@ -34,7 +34,7 @@
}, },
{ {
"type": "SYMBOL", "type": "SYMBOL",
"name": "_text" "name": "text"
}, },
{ {
"type": "SYMBOL", "type": "SYMBOL",
@ -889,7 +889,7 @@
} }
] ]
}, },
"_text": { "text": {
"type": "PREC_RIGHT", "type": "PREC_RIGHT",
"value": 0, "value": 0,
"content": { "content": {
@ -2500,7 +2500,7 @@
}, },
{ {
"type": "FIELD", "type": "FIELD",
"name": "impl", "name": "implementation",
"content": { "content": {
"type": "SYMBOL", "type": "SYMBOL",
"name": "brace_group" "name": "brace_group"
@ -2549,7 +2549,7 @@
}, },
{ {
"type": "FIELD", "type": "FIELD",
"name": "impl", "name": "implementation",
"content": { "content": {
"type": "SYMBOL", "type": "SYMBOL",
"name": "brace_group" "name": "brace_group"

251
src/node-types.json vendored

@ -151,14 +151,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-292,15 +284,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-335,14 +327,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-476,15 +460,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-555,14 +539,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-688,15 +664,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-803,7 +779,7 @@
} }
] ]
}, },
"impl": { "implementation": {
"multiple": false, "multiple": false,
"required": true, "required": true,
"types": [ "types": [
@ -823,14 +799,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-964,15 +932,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-1148,15 +1116,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-1196,14 +1164,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-1305,15 +1265,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-1358,14 +1318,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-1499,15 +1451,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-1670,14 +1622,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-1811,15 +1755,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-1915,17 +1859,9 @@
] ]
}, },
"value": { "value": {
"multiple": true, "multiple": false,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-2059,15 +1995,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-2198,7 +2134,7 @@
"type": "math_operator", "type": "math_operator",
"named": true, "named": true,
"fields": { "fields": {
"impl": { "implementation": {
"multiple": false, "multiple": false,
"required": true, "required": true,
"types": [ "types": [
@ -2218,14 +2154,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-2359,15 +2287,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-2436,14 +2364,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-2553,15 +2473,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-2586,14 +2506,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-2727,15 +2639,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-2770,14 +2682,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-2907,15 +2811,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-2940,14 +2844,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-3069,15 +2965,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-3102,14 +2998,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-3215,15 +3103,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-3248,14 +3136,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-3373,15 +3253,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-3406,14 +3286,6 @@
"multiple": true, "multiple": true,
"required": false, "required": false,
"types": [ "types": [
{
"type": ",",
"named": false
},
{
"type": "=",
"named": false
},
{ {
"type": "acronym_definition", "type": "acronym_definition",
"named": true "named": true
@ -3527,15 +3399,15 @@
"named": true "named": true
}, },
{ {
"type": "theorem_definition", "type": "text",
"named": true "named": true
}, },
{ {
"type": "verbatim_include", "type": "theorem_definition",
"named": true "named": true
}, },
{ {
"type": "word", "type": "verbatim_include",
"named": true "named": true
} }
] ]
@ -3552,6 +3424,21 @@
} }
} }
}, },
{
"type": "text",
"named": true,
"fields": {},
"children": {
"multiple": true,
"required": false,
"types": [
{
"type": "word",
"named": true
}
]
}
},
{ {
"type": "theorem_definition", "type": "theorem_definition",
"named": true, "named": true,

1990
src/parser.c vendored

File diff suppressed because it is too large Load Diff